‘New World’ hops from North-West America, specifically The Yakima Valley, are full of fruity, tropical and citrus notes. This beer was inspired by these hops by which blends three of our favourite hops to create a wave of tropical hop flavour. We also ensure there is enough bitterness in this beer to compliment the rousing tropical hop which leaves the taste clean and crisp, and all brewed to a low 4.3% abv, meaning you can enjoy all that hop & flavour without feeling too tipsy, far out man! Keg at Cornubia, Bristol, 02/02/19. Clear golden blonde with a decent white head. Nose is citric tinged straw, melon, grass, airy malts, orange zest. Taste comprises citric pith, fresh hops, grass, hint of pine, cantaloupe melon, tangerine, light breads. Medium bodied, fine carbonation, semi drying close with balanced hop bitterness. Ok offering.

330ml bottle. Cloudy, amber-ish golden colour with average, frothy to creamy, moderately lasting, minimally lacing, white head. Minimally perfumed and floral, citrusy and tropical fruity, hoppy aroma with a Kölnisch Wasser touch, hints of passion fruit, orange, lemon, lemon tea, overripe tropical fruit, orchard fruit. Taste is minimally sweet, biscuity pale malty, slightly citrusy and leafy hoppy; minimally watery passages, smooth and soft palate, soft carbonation. Nicely hopped, no abatement of flavours in the finish, no chalky interference. Quite nice.

Cask@Pratts & Payne, Streatham, London - Pours a almost clear golden colour with a nice white head. Light sweet citrus fruity and bready malty with some notes of lemon and grapefruit, melon, soft carbonation, medium to light body, pine needles, bitter hoppy finish. Great condition and very quaffable.

Bottle at home in Hackney - picked up at the last London Brewers' Market. Pours mostly clear deep orange-gold with a creamy topping. The nose holds grainy malts, ripening citrus, a little pine and earth. Light sweet flavour with some rindy bitterness, lots ofnpale grains, mellow astringency, some tea, leaves. Light to medium bodied with fine carbonation. Somewhat astringent in the finish, with lightly toasted pale grains, more orange rind, earth, leafy hops. Pretty mediocre overall. Like a first-cut homebrew.
